MEMORANDUM OPINION AND ORDER

PLUNKETT, District Judge.

Plaintiffs Chicago Truck Drivers, Helpers and Warehouse Workers Union (Independent) Pension Fund and Paul L. Glover, John R. Johnson, John Broderick and William H. Carpenter, Trustees (collectively, the "Fund"), have sued all the named Defendants under ERISA, as amended by the Multiemployer Pension Plan Amendments Act of 1980, for the withdrawal liability of U.S. Bedding, a bankrupt employer allegedly...
